I pull ideas from several sources:
The 1000 Good Books List: http://www.classical-homeschooling.org/celoop/1000.html (I love the picture book section for your kids' ages)
The book Books That Build Character has some good ones, like Dogger
The Sonlight Catalog
VP Catalog
Ambleside Online http://www.amblesideonline.org/00.shtml (year 0 for your kids)

A couple more I forgot:

The Rainbow Resource Catalog has a page with all of the Let's Read and Find Out science books. I used to use that list to find titles in our library.

Also used the list for FIAR books in the same manner.
